External optical feedback phenomena in semiconductor lasers

Resumo

The phenomena occurring in semiconductor lasers due to weak external optical feedback are reviewed, including mode hopping and related mode-hopping noise, linewidth narrowing and broadening, and the transition to the coherence collapse regime. Guidelines are given for designing semiconductor lasers, both edge emitters and VCSEL's, with high endurance against external optical feedback. >
